The J's are just too soft for the amount of lift they give.

The slight vibration has been my experience also. I switched out from the old Slee arms to the new ones and got a slight vibration like Shotts described. I'm pretty sure that it's the front shaft that is vibrating however at the same time I changed out the arms I put some OME spacers in the back since my rear sags when I have it loaded. I adjusted the rear driveshaft angle a little bit, but that didn't seem to do much for the vibration.

I think what it comes down to is that it's a sacrifice either way. Better handling more vibration, or worse handling less vibration. I'll take better handling.
